Haim Malka is deputy director of the CSIS Middle East Program, where he is also a fellow. His research focuses on North Africa, the Arab-Israeli conflict, and political Islam. Before joining CSIS in 2005, he was a research analyst at the Saban Center for Middle East Policy at the Brookings Institution, where he concentrated on Israeli-Palestinian issues and coordinated numerous track-two projects with senior Israeli, Palestinian, and U.S. representatives.

 

Malka spent six years living and working in Jerusalem, where he was a television news producer for Reuters and Fox News Channel. He is a frequent commentator in print, on radio, and on television and is coauthor of Arab Reform and Foreign Aid: Lessons from Morocco (CSIS, 2006) and “Forcing Choices: Testing the Transformation of Hamas,” Washington Quarterly (Autumn 2005). He received a B.A. from the University of Washington in Seattle and an M.A. from Columbia University’s School of International and Public Affairs.
